Configure, price, and quote (CPQ) software helps companies automate and streamline the process of configuring and quoting products and services. CPQ software typically integrates with CRM and ERP systems to give sales reps and other users access to accurate pricing and product information. CPQ software can also help companies generate more accurate quotes and improve their win rates by helping sales reps configure products and services that meet customer needs and budget. In addition, CPQ software can help companies automate pricing rules and discounting, and improve their quoting process overall.

Sales representatives in companies that use configure, price, and quote (CPQ) software can create quotes faster and more accurately than those relying on manual processes or generic CRM and ERP software. CPQ software helps sales reps determine the right products and services to sell to a customer, how to configure those products and services, and what price to quote. In the past, many sales reps used a combination of generic CRM and ERP software, Excel spreadsheets, and their own knowledge to generate quotes.

This process was time-consuming and often resulted in errors. CPQ software streamlines the quote creation process by giving sales reps a user-friendly interface for configuring products and services and automatically calculating pricing based on the customer’s specific needs. This enables sales reps to create quotes quickly and accurately, which can lead to more sales and happier customers. CPQ software can also help companies increase their profits by improving pricing accuracy and simplifying discount and pricing rules.

The Process of CPQ can be broken down into four main steps:

  1. Product and service configuration: Product and service configuration in CPQ is the process of creating and maintaining a product or service catalog within a CPQ system. This catalog is used to store all the necessary information about the products and services that your company offers, including pricing, product options, and availability. Creating and maintaining a product or service catalog within CPQ can be a daunting task, but it is essential for ensuring that your sales reps have accurate and up-to-date information about the products and services that your company offers.   2. Pricing calculation: Pricing calculation is a very important aspect in the world of CPQ (configure, price, quote). In order to ensure that a company is able to generate accurate quotes, it is important to have a pricing calculation strategy in place. There are a few different methods that can be used in order to calculate prices, and the one that is used will ultimately depend on the products being sold and the specific needs of the company. One of the most common methods of pricing calculation is known as the “cost-plus” method. This approach simply involves taking the cost of the product and adding a markup percentage on top of it. The markup percentage will vary depending on the company, but it is typically between 20-30%. This method is relatively straightforward and easy to implement, but it does have some drawbacks.
  3. Quote creation: In CPQ, a quote creation is the process of creating a quote for a customer. This can be done manually or through an automated process. There are several steps involved in creating a quote, including:
  • Selecting the products or services that will be quoted
  • Configuring the products or services
  • Selecting the pricing options
  • Adding discounts and promotions
  • Adding taxes
  • Adding shipping and handling charges
  • Generating the quote Once the quote is generated, it can be sent to the customer via email or printed out and mailed. The customer can then review the quote and decide whether to accept it or not. If the customer accepts the quote, they will sign a contract and make a down payment. The quote will then be converted into an order and the products or services will be delivered.

Quote approval: CPQ software is often used in conjunction with ERP (enterprise resource planning) and CRM (customer relationship management) software, as it can help sales reps keep track of customer information and pricing data. One of the key features of CPQ software is quote approval. This feature allows companies to set up approval workflows for quotes, so that quotes must be reviewed and approved by a manager or other designated individual before they can be sent to the customer. This ensures that all quotes are accurate and conform to the company’s pricing policies. Quote approval can also help to prevent pricing mistakes that could result in lost sales or customer dissatisfaction.
